Archived update: This announcement regarding the digital migration of family of temporary visa holder applications took effect on 1 June 2026 and is now complete. This is a dated record of a past INZ update. Confirm the current position before making plans.
Immigration New Zealand transitioned applications for family members of temporary visa holders to enhanced Immigration Online on 1 June 2026. This administrative change unified 12 specific student, work, and visitor visa categories into a single digital platform.
What this means in practice
The migration moved legacy online application forms for family of temporary visa holders into the updated digital environment. The platform introduced dynamic questioning tailored to individual applicant circumstances and integrated Identity Document Reader technology for automated passport scanning. While old draft applications had a transitional window to be completed or restarted, legacy forms have now been fully phased out in favour of the unified portal.

Important limits or current position
This article records a completed administrative transition. It does not alter visa eligibility criteria, approval thresholds, or processing timeframes for family visas.
